    The Evolution of Kanban: From Manufacturing to Modernity

    As just mentioned, Japan birthed the Kanban methodology in the 1940s. More specifically, though, credit for this workflow breakthrough goes to Taiichi Ohno, an industrial engineer at Toyota.

    Taiichi started with a simple system that grew into a lean manufacturing system meant to optimally control processes, monitor inventory levels, and manage work at each stage of the automotive production process. The system’s core principles, including visualizing workflows, limiting work in progress, and fostering continuous improvement, laid the foundation for its adaptation to the realm of knowledge work.

    On account of agile methodologies and the digitalization of project management tools, it was necessary for Kanban to undergo metamorphosis. And the eventuality was that it transcended its industrial roots. It has now become a ubiquitous fixture in software development, marketing campaigns, construction projects, and beyond. Truth be told, Kanban works across all types of business teams.

    Deciphering the Anatomy of Kanban Boards

    Ask any project manager, high-level manager, or director, “What makes the Kanban method work?” And they’ll all give you this answer: the Kanban board. Kanban boards are visual representations of workflow stages and tasks, organized into columns and cards. In all honesty, the simplicity of the board’s design fails to give a true impression of its profound impact.

    What the board does best is provide teams with a holistic view of their projects, from ideation to delivery. Each column on the Kanban board represents a stage in the workflow process. Cards, on the other hand, depict individual tasks that move through the column stages as the project progresses. This visual clarity fosters transparency, communication, and alignment. Ultimately, it enables teams to collaborate seamlessly and adapt swiftly to changing priorities.

    Harnessing the Power of Visual Management

    Visual communication is central to the Kanban board’s methodology for a reason. It is a powerful lever for improving efficiency, engagement, and more. Ideally, it is about using instinctive visual cues to communicate key information at a glance. Critical information can span everything from vision to progress to standards to warnings and more, with the visual cues also providing a fast mechanism for identifying potential problems.

    If you think about it, there’s definitely a speed element to visual management. The Kanban board confers the ability to convey critical insight with a brief look, meaning that individuals and teams can move ahead with their work faster. 

    In harnessing the power of visual management, the work actually happens because you’re putting the score up for everyone to see. It also makes the team more capable by promoting proactive visual thinking. In the long run, the workplace comes alive because the physical environment “speaks,” or rather, tells a story of the project’s progress.
